iQOO Neo 11S on Geekbench: Dimensity 9500, 16GB RAM and More.

A Vivo phone with model number V2545A has appeared on Geekbench, and industry sources say it’s the iQOO Neo 11S. T, and is identified. The listing shows it uses the MediaTek Dimensity 9500 (MT6993), has 16GB RAM, runs Android 16, and scored 3,395 in single-core and 10,312 in multi-core tests on Geekbench 6. China’s 3C certification also links this model to a 100W fast charger, confirming the charging speed before any official news.
Next up will likely be the iQOO Neo 11S. The iQOO Neo 11 was released in China in October 2025 and came with a Snapdragon 8 Elite chip and a 7,500mAh battery that could be charged at 100W. The Neo 11S appears to have MediaTek's new Dimensity 9500 chip rather than the Snapdragon 8 Elite. It still has the 100W fast charging that the Neo line is known for, though. There has been no public news about the Neo 11S from iQOO yet.
Here’s what the Geekbench and 3C listings show, what the benchmark scores suggest about performance, and what we still don’t know before iQOO makes an official announcement.
  • iQOO Neo 11S pre-launch listing summary: Model V2545A | Dimensity 9500 MT6993 | 16GB RAM | Android 16 | Geekbench scores: 3,395 single-core and 10,312 multi-core | 3C certification for 100W fast charging | CPU: 1 core at 3.23GHz + 3 at 3.03GHz + 4 at 2.23GHz | Mali-G1-Ultra MC12 GPU | Display, battery, cameras and launch date unknown | None confirmed by iQOO

iQOO Neo 11S Geekbench Listing: Dimensity 9500 CPU Architecture in Full

It says that the chipset in the iQOO Neo 11S is the MediaTek Dimensity 9500 because it has the internal model number MT6993 and the CPU clock setting. Here is a full breakdown of the building from the listing:
CoreClock SpeedRole
1 Prime Core3.23GHzHandles peak single-thread workloads such as app launches, camera processing, AI tasks, and burst performance
3 Performance Cores3.03GHzDesigned for sustained gaming, multitasking, video editing, and demanding everyday workloads
4 Efficiency Cores2.23GHzManages background tasks, notifications, standby operations, and power-efficient processing
The Dimensity 9500’s prime core runs at 3.23GHz, which is MediaTek’s highest in the Dimensity 9000 series and helps explain the 3,395 single-core score on Geekbench 6. For comparison, the Snapdragon 8 Elite in the iQOO Neo 11 uses Qualcomm’s Oryon custom cores at even higher speeds. The Dimensity 9500’s multi-core score of 10,312 shows how its three performance cores and four efficiency cores work together on tasks.
The Dimensity 9500 includes the Mali-G1-Ultra MC12 GPU, which has 12 shader cores—the most in any Mali GPU so far. In gaming benchmarks, it competes with the Adreno 830 in the Snapdragon 8 Elite for frame rates and steady performance. For mobile gaming at high or max settings, the Dimensity 9500’s GPU is a strong rival to Qualcomm’s flagship.

Benchmark Scores Explained: What 3,395 Single-Core and 10,312 Multi-Core Mean

The iQOO Neo 11S scored 3,395 in single-core and 10,312 in multi-core tests on Geekbench 6, putting it among the top Android phones. For comparison, the Snapdragon 8 Elite usually scores between 3,200 and 3,500 in single-core and 9,500 to 10,500 in multi-core, depending on how well the device manages heat. The Neo 11S’s scores show that the Dimensity 9500 is just as competitive as the Snapdragon 8 Elite.
Single-core scores show how fast the phone handles tasks like loading apps, taking photos, opening web pages, and running AI features that don’t use multiple cores. With a score of 3,395, the iQOO Neo 11S does these tasks as quickly as any Android phone today. Multi-core scores of 10,312 measure how well the phone handles things like running several apps at once, video encoding, compressing large files, and gaming where many cores help with rendering.
Geekbench scores test the CPU in a controlled environment. However, how well the phone works in real life depends on more factors, such as the GPU, RAM speed, storage, software, and heat management. You can play games on a Dimensity 9500 device for longer than on a Snapdragon 8 Elite device because the Snapdragon 8 Elite slows down when it gets hot. Benchmark scores show the best performance achievable, but real results depend on how well the phone is built and set up.
  • Compare the Dimensity 9500 and the Snapdragon 8 Elite. Which one is faster? There's no clear winner. The Oryon cores in the Snapdragon 8 Elite are better at single-core tasks, but the Mali-G1-Ultra MC12 in the Dimensity 9500 is just as good at multi-core jobs and games. Over the last few generations, MediaTek and Qualcomm's chips have become increasingly similar in performance. These days, both chips are good for daily tasks and games.

iQOO Neo 11S Charging: 100W Confirmed

China's 3C (China Compulsory Certification) database has linked the V2545A model number to a 100W fast charger. 3C certification is required for electronic products sold in China, and charger certifications specify the wattage for which the charger is approved. A 3C listing for a 100W charger paired with the V2545A model number is strong evidence that the iQOO Neo 11S will ship with 100W fast charging, continuing the charging specification of the iQOO Neo 11 that also supported 100W.
With 100W fast charging, how long it takes to fully charge depends on the battery size, which isn’t confirmed for the Neo 11S yet. If it keeps the Neo 11’s 7,500mAh battery, 100W charging would fill it from empty in about 45 to 55 minutes. A smaller battery would charge even faster. iQOO’s 100W FlashCharge has been one of the fastest in its class, and third-party tests show it charges batteries quicker in real life than some other brands’ 100W chargers.

iQOO Neo 11 vs iQOO Neo 11S: What Changes

The iQOO Neo 11 launched in China in October 2025 as the Neo series' most capable phone to date. Here is the comparison between the Neo 11 and what is known about the Neo 11S:
SpecificationiQOO Neo 11iQOO Neo 11S (Leaked)
ChipsetSnapdragon 8 EliteDimensity 9500 (MT6993)
CPU Prime CoreQualcomm Oryon (~3.5GHz)1 core @ 3.23GHz
CPU ConfigurationNot detailed1P + 3M + 4E
GPUAdreno 830Mali-G1-Ultra MC12
RAMMultiple variants availableUp to 16GB (Geekbench)
Battery7,500mAhNot confirmed
Charging100W100W (3C certified)
Operating SystemAndroid 15Android 16
Single-Core ScoreNot listed3,395 (Geekbench 6)
Multi-Core ScoreNot listed10,312 (Geekbench 6)
Launch StatusLaunched October 2025 (China)Not announced
  • Chipset change explained: The iQOO Neo 11 used the Snapdragon 8 Elite, Qualcomm’s top chip for late 2024 and 2025. The Neo 11S is expected to use MediaTek’s Dimensity 9500, their flagship for 2026. It’s common for the S version of iQOO Neo phones to switch to Dimensity—Neo 10S had a Dimensity chip, while Neo 10 used Snapdragon. The S variant usually gives buyers a choice, especially for those who like MediaTek’s gaming features.

Final Verdict

The iQOO Neo 11S Geekbench listing shows clear evidence of a high-performance phone using the Dimensity 9500 chip. Its scores of 3,395 single-core and 10,312 multi-core prove it’s competitive with the Snapdragon 8 Elite. With 16GB RAM—the most the Neo series has offered—it’s ready for heavy multitasking and gaming. The 3C certification confirms 100W fast charging, keeping up the Neo series’ reputation for quick charging.
The iQOO Neo 11S hasn’t been officially announced yet. Details about its display, battery, camera, and price are still unknown. If iQOO prices it like earlier Neo S models, it could be one of the best performance flagships for its price. Keep an eye on iQOO India’s official channels at iQOO.com/in for updates.

FAQs

1. What chipset does the iQOO Neo 11S have?

MediaTek Dimensity 9500 is identified by internal model number MT6993 in the Geekbench listing. CPU architecture: 1 prime core at 3.23GHz, 3 performance cores at 3.03GHz and 4 efficiency cores at 2.23GHz. GPU is Mali-G1-Ultra MC12.

2. What are the iQOO Neo 11S Geekbench scores?

3,395 in single-core and 10,312 in multi-core on Geekbench 6. These scores are competitive with the Snapdragon 8 Elite and place the iQOO Neo 11S in the top tier of Android performance.

3. What is the model number of the iQOO Neo 11S?

V2545A, which has appeared on both the Geekbench benchmark database and China's 3C certification database. Industry sources have linked this model number to the upcoming iQOO Neo 11S.

4. What charging speed does the iQOO Neo 11S support?

100W fast charging, confirmed by a 3C certification database listing that links the V2545A model number to a 100W charger.

5. How much RAM does the iQOO Neo 11S have?

16GB RAM is shown in the Geekbench listing for the V2545A. Whether 8GB and 12GB variants are also available has not been confirmed.

6. What Android version does the iQOO Neo 11S run?

Android 16, as listed in the Geekbench database entry for V2545A.

7. What is the Dimensity 9500 MT6993?

MT6993 is MediaTek's internal model number for the Dimensity 9500. The Dimensity 9500 is MediaTek's flagship chip for 2026, featuring a 1+3+4 core configuration with the prime core at 3.23GHz and the Mali-G1-Ultra MC12 GPU with 12 shader cores.

8. When will the iQOO Neo 11S launch in India?

iQOO has not announced the Neo 11S. No launch date for China or India has been disclosed. The Geekbench and 3C listings indicate the phone is in pre-launch preparation.

9. How does the iQOO Neo 11S compare to the iQOO Neo 11?

The iQOO Neo 11 launched in October 2025 with the Snapdragon 8 Elite, 7,500mAh battery and 100W charging. The Neo 11S appears to replace the Snapdragon 8 Elite with the Dimensity 9500 while retaining 100W charging. Battery and other specifications for the Neo 11S are not confirmed.

10. Is the Dimensity 9500 better than the Snapdragon 8 Elite?

These are both top-of-the-line major chips. The Snapdragon 8 Elite's Oryon special cores achieve better single-core peak scores. In-game tests, the Mali-G1-Ultra MC12 GPU in the Dimensity 9500 can compete with the Adreno 830. At the flagship level, both chips offer similar daily performance and game experiences.
